      Technofeudalism would require more than just inequality. The capitalist State would need to be eroded so that the tech-lord replaces all government services and functions. Markets would need to be eroded in favor of the tech-peasants simply bartering with each other for subsistence. Wages and employment would have to be eroded so instead the tech-peasants pay a tribute to their tech-lord in exchange for the right to use the tech-lord’s land and resources. Changing jobs wouldn’t be a matter of just applying somewhere else, it would mean pledging fealty to a different tech-lord.

      Feudalism isn’t just capitalism with extra steps. It’s literally a different economic system.
